Kudos to Boo Rudder and the Musician’s Collective; Jazz for Father’s Day June 16, 2013

“You can read all the textbooks and listen to all the records, but you have to play with musicians that are better than you.”  Stan Getz – American tenor saxophonist

Kudos to Boo Rudder and the Musician’s Collective for a terrific show!

Jazz for Father’s Day followed Stan Getz’s advice in showcasing the exceptional talent of young Barbadian musicians with our veteran jazz musicians. If you missed this show, Boo promises more events.

Some of the highlights were the exceptional synergies between alto saxophonist Mylon Clarke and trumpeter Kweiku Jalani, and the beautiful duet with Barbados’ first ladies of jazz, veterans CiCi & Lillian Lorde who brought patrons to their feet.

The Musicians Collective is a group of serious Jazz musicians seeking to build a platform for working musicians to develop the skills of the young and talented players.

Well done. The Barbados Jazz Society was pleased to support this event. We look forward to showcasing more of Barbados’ jazz talent.

Sunday June 9

Walkin’In My Own Shoes @ Frank Collymore Hall starting at 6pm. Tickets A&B Music Supplies in Sheraton Centre, C S Pharmacy on Broad Street, Things Gospel.

Walkin’ In My Own Shoes is a jazz and vocal showcase featuring vocalist Kellie Cadogan with Voices 101 backed by the 1688 Quintet. Patrons are to bring  new or used shoes on the night of the event to give to the Variety Children’s Club of Barbados School Aid Program and the Loving Hearts Orphanage in Haiti.
